When businessman Sherif (Ahmed Ezz) reports his wife's Sara (Ruby) mysterious disappearance to the police, investigation led by officer (Mohamed Ragab) reveals conflicting testimonies and the possibility of a very sinister abduction.

Trivia, insights & behind the scenes
Rare mainstream Egyptian thriller centering female agency within patriarchal structures without moralizing.
Ruby, primarily known as a pop star, reportedly took the role specifically to subvert her public image as a 'troublemaker'—the casting meta-commentary is intentional.
